Introduction:

The graphite market in Mozambique is dominated by key players such as Syrah Resources and Tirupati. Graphite is a crucial component in the production of battery metals, making these companies significant players in the global market. In recent years, Mozambique has emerged as a major graphite producer, contributing to the growth of the battery metals industry worldwide. With increasing demand for electric vehicles and renewable energy technologies, the graphite market is expected to continue to expand in the coming years.

1. Syrah Resources
Syrah Resources is one of the leading graphite producers in Mozambique. The company has a significant market share in the global graphite market, with a production volume of over 100,000 tonnes per year. Syrah Resources plays a crucial role in supplying graphite for the production of battery metals, meeting the increasing demand from the electric vehicle industry.

2. Tirupati
Tirupati is another key player in the Mozambique graphite market. The company has established itself as a prominent graphite producer in the region, with a focus on high-quality graphite products. Tirupati’s production volume and market share have been steadily growing, making it a significant contributor to the battery metals industry.
